Such injuries … WebLastly, many people like the sensation of having the middle of their back "cracked" by friends or family. If this is the case, and you're doing this often, I'd encourage you to stop. This experience, while pleasant at the time, can induce hypermobility of the joints, leading to instability. WebNov 20, 2024 · One gentle way of cracking your upper back after a long day of sitting hunched over a desk or computer is to use your chair. Slide your hips and buttocks forward to the end of your chair and lean back so that your upper back is resting against the top of your chair. Then place your hands on your forehead and allow your shoulders and …
